2014-05-20 58 views
-3

使用git我已經成功地克隆了存儲庫並開始進行更改。現在什麼是我的問題是,git status我得到nothing to commit (working directory clean)。如果所有文件已經存在於存儲庫中,那怎麼可能?我應該手動添加文件到索引?另外,我不知道如何恢復更改,輸入git checkout master沒有任何更改,我想要原始文件?克隆的git回購,無法恢復更改?

+0

聽起來好像你還沒有上演變爲加你克隆的資源庫後,您已更改的文件/。你必須使用'git add'命令來做到這一點。如果您嘗試使用'git status',那麼您可能已更改過的文件不會在下一次提交時執行。嘗試'git add your_filename_here',看看您的更改是否在您嘗試'git status'時出現。如果他們這樣做,那麼你可以做'git commit'來保存這些變化。 – shuttle87

+5

我建議先從基礎教程開始 – hek2mgl

回答

0

您得到nothing to commit (working directory clean),因爲您沒有對工作副本進行更改。只有當您修改和添加文件時,您纔會得到狀態通知您這些更改。

要恢復本地修改的文件,你可以嘗試git reset --hard